English: Louis Blériot (1872–1936) was a French inventor and engineer. In 1909 he achieved the first flight over a large body of water in a heavier-than-air craft when he crossed the English Channel, and received 1000 pounds for doing so. Blériot was a pioneer of the sport of air racing.
